Web Services in Cloud Computing

Share

            Web Services in Cloud Computing

Web services in cloud computing refer to the implementation of applications or services that can be accessed and utilized over the internet through cloud platforms. These services are hosted and managed on remote servers, and users can access them using various devices, such as computers, smartphones, or tablets. Cloud computing provides the infrastructure and resources required to deploy and run web services without the need for on-premises hardware or extensive IT management.

There are several types of web services commonly offered in cloud computing:

1. Software as a Service (SaaS): SaaS is a cloud service model where software applications are delivered over the internet. Users can access these applications through a web browser, and the software is hosted and maintained by the cloud provider. Examples of SaaS include Google Workspace (formerly G Suite), Microsoft Office 365, and Salesforce.

2. Platform as a Service (PaaS): PaaS offers a platform and environment for developers to build, deploy, and manage applications. The cloud provider handles the underlying infrastructure, such as servers, networking, and databases, while developers focus on writing and running their code. Popular PaaS offerings include Microsoft Azure App Service, Google App Engine, and Heroku.

3. Infrastructure as a Service (IaaS): IaaS provides virtualized computing resources over the internet. Users can rent virtual machines, storage, and networking components from the cloud provider, allowing them to create and manage their own infrastructure. Examples of IaaS platforms are Amazon Web Services (AWS) EC2, Microsoft Azure Virtual Machines, and Google Cloud Compute Engine.

4. Function as a Service (FaaS)/Serverless Computing: FaaS allows developers to execute individual functions or code snippets without managing the underlying infrastructure. Developers upload their code, and the cloud provider automatically scales and manages the execution. AWS Lambda, Azure Functions, and Google Cloud Functions are examples of serverless computing platforms.

Benefits of Web Services in Cloud Computing:

1. Scalability: Cloud-based web services can easily scale up or down based on demand, ensuring optimal performance and cost-efficiency.

2. Cost Savings: By using cloud services, organizations can avoid upfront capital investments in hardware and reduce ongoing maintenance costs.

3. Accessibility: Users can access web services from anywhere with an internet connection, promoting collaboration and productivity.

4. Reliability: Cloud providers offer high availability and redundancy, minimizing the risk of service disruptions.

5. Automatic Updates: Cloud providers handle software updates and patches, ensuring that users have access to the latest features and security enhancements.

6. Flexibility: Cloud-based web services enable organizations to quickly deploy new applications or services and experiment with different configurations.

Overall, web services in cloud computing have revolutionized how applications are developed, delivered, and accessed, offering numerous benefits to businesses and end-users alike.

Demo Day 1 Video:

 
You can find more information about Amazon Web Services (AWS) in this AWS Docs Link

 

Conclusion:

Unogeeks is the No.1 IT Training Institute for Amazon Web Services (AWS) Training. Anyone Disagree? Please drop in a comment

You can check out our other latest blogs on Amazon Web Services (AWS) Training here – AWS Blogs

You can check out our Best In Class Amazon Web Services (AWS) Training Details here – AWS Training

💬 Follow & Connect with us:

———————————-

For Training inquiries:

Call/Whatsapp: +91 73960 33555

Mail us at: info@unogeeks.com

Our Website ➜ https://unogeeks.com

Follow us:

Instagram: https://www.instagram.com/unogeeks

Facebook:https://www.facebook.com/UnogeeksSoftwareTrainingInstitute

Twitter: https://twitter.com/unogeeks


Share

Leave a Reply

Your email address will not be published. Required fields are marked *